With amazing opportunities ahead of us, Creatio is looking for a hands-on Enterprise Sales Director to expand Creatio’s solution across all verticals. 
A successful Sales Director at Creatio will be accountable for overall regional sales performance, achieving revenue goals, and aligning sales objectives with the company’s global strategy. 
Key Goals:
- Achieve assigned sales targets by efficiently executing Creatio's go-to-market strategy;
 - Drive the team's success by hiring and developing top talent to foster growth and high performance;
 - Execute a repeatable cadence of business development activities;
 - Actively participate in deals and partner engagements;
 - Manage deals with the hands-on approach and direct participation in sales opportunities;
 
Key accountabilities of the role include:
- Achieve the assigned sales target for the team;
 - Develop pipeline by launching sales-driven lead generation initiatives;
 - Manage key sales conversions;
 - Accurately maintain sales forecast;
 - Install a sense of urgency in the team;
 - Effectively implement changes and innovations.
 
Hands-On Leadership Responsibilities:
- Develop and execute strong and creative sales strategies;
 - Directly participate in sales. Build long-lasting C/VP-level relationships with clients;
 - Engage and develop the channel partners;
 - Exceptionally deliver sales presentations and demonstrations;
 - Regular reporting to the leadership on the achievement of targets.
 
Leadership and Management:
- Bring and enable talented individuals to the team;
 - Effectively manage the team, and enable the staff to deliver world-class results;
 - Develop a high-performance culture focused on success, ownership, loyalty, and growth;
 - Build trust, coach, and care for your team, with the goal of boosting performance and relationships;
 - Prove insightful and timely feedback to address underperformance and aid in talent development;
 - Effectively work with in-office and remote teams globally. Demonstrate the Getting Things Done approach.
 
Key Qualifications for Success:
- 10+ years in enterprise software sales, including at least 4+ years of experience as a front-line leader;
 - Experience in enterprise B2B SaaS industry (CRM, BPM, ERP, EPM, low-code/no-code, E-commerce, BI, CX, XM, HCM, Supply Chain Management, Marketing Automation);
 - Proven knowledge of Effective People Management Strategies;
 - Outstanding organizational, excellent communication and interpersonal skills, focusing on the team's success, and an ability to build and maintain strong, lasting business relationships with clients;
 - Experience selling to large enterprise companies across different industries, managing long sales cycles and large deals;
 - Experience operating in complex, multi-channel, multi-product enterprise sales environments;
 - Understand key market and industry trends and dynamics;
 - Proven track record of meeting quarterly and annual targets;
 - Strong personal network within the region;
 - Self-motivated, results-driven, energetic, highly enthusiastic, and passionate about sales;
 - Experience working in a remote-first environment.
